Brashear: Discover the Charm of Small-Town Texas Living

Nestled in the heart of Texas, Brashear is a charming city that offers a peaceful and serene environment for its residents. Located in the state of Texas, Brashear is known for its close-knit community, picturesque landscapes, and a slower pace of life that is perfect for those seeking a break from the hustle and bustle of big cities.

One of the highlights of living in Brashear is its proximity to nature. The city is surrounded by beautiful countryside, rolling hills, and scenic lakes, providing ample opportunities for outdoor activities such as hiking, fishing, and boating. Residents can enjoy the tranquility of nature right at their doorstep.

Despite its small size, Brashear has a rich history and a vibrant culture. The city hosts various community events and festivals throughout the year, bringing the community together and creating a strong sense of belonging. Residents can immerse themselves in the local culture, explore the local shops and restaurants, and enjoy the warm hospitality that is characteristic of small-town Texas.

For those looking to settle down in Brashear, the real estate market offers a range of options. From cozy cottages to spacious ranch-style homes, there is something to suit every taste and budget. The cost of living in Brashear is relatively affordable compared to larger cities in Texas, making it an attractive choice for families, retirees, and individuals looking to enjoy a high quality of life without breaking the bank.
